Mango farmers from Miu and Muthetheni in Mwala sub-county have partnered with a private investor who will build a mango processing plant in the area and buy mangoes from the farmers.

The farmers who met in Muthetheni Wednesday met the Chinese investor. The farmers were very happy after securing a market for their produce.

Mango prices in the harvesting season are normally very low and farmers end up making losses since brokers exploit them and they end up selling grafted mangoes for amounts as low as 50 cents for every Mango.

Ukambani leaders have been accused of neglecting mango farmers unlike leaders from other regions who stand with their farmers. Makueni county last month purchased machines for their fruit factory which will also process mangoes in their season.

By setting up the plant in Muthetheni, the investor will open up the area and get jobs to locals while helping improve the local economy.
